FUTURE Act Furthering carbon capture, Utilization, Technology, Underground storage, and Reduced Emissions Act [S.1535] [Energy ] [Taxes ] [Technology and Innovation ] [Climate Change ] [Environmental ] [Budget and Spending ]
FUTURE Act Furthering carbon capture, Utilization, Technology, Underground storage, and Reduced Emissions Act This bill amends the Internal Revenue Code to extend and modify the tax credit for carbon dioxide sequestration. The bill modifies the credit to apply it to carbon oxide sequestration. (Carbon oxide refers to any of the three oxides of carbon: carbon dioxide, carbon monoxide, and carbon suboxide.) A joint resolution providing for congressional disapproval under chapter 8 of title 5, United States Code, of the rule submitted by Bureau of Consumer Financial Protection relating to "Arbitration Agreements". [SJR-47] [Consumer Protection ] [Finance ]
A joint resolution providing for congressional disapproval under chapter 8 of title 5, United States Code, of the rule submitted by Bureau of Consumer Financial Protection relating to "Arbitration Agreements". This joint resolution nullifies a rule submitted by the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au (CFPB) regarding arbitration agreements. (The rule regulates the use of arbitration agreements in contracts for specific consumer financial products and services. CO2 Regulatory Certainty Act [S.1663] [Energy ] [Taxes ] [Environmental ] [Air Quality ] [Climate Change ]
CO2 Regulatory Certainty Act This bill amends the Internal Revenue Code to revise requirements for the secure geological storage of carbon dioxide for the purpose of the tax credit for carbon dioxide sequestration. The bill establishes a December 31, 2017, deadline and requirements for regulations that the Internal Revenue Service (IRS) is required, under current law, to establish for determining adequate security measures for the geological storage of the carbon dioxide such that carbon dioxide does not escape into the atmosphere. Bob Dole Congressional Gold Medal Act [S.1616] [Military ] [Veterans ] [Arts and Culture ]
Bob Dole Congressional Gold Medal Act (Sec. 3) This bill directs the Speaker of the House of Representatives and the President pro tempore of the Senate to arrange for the award of a Congressional Gold Medal to Bob Dole in recognition for his service to the nation as a soldier, legislator, and statesman.
